KEN MATSUZAKA TO MANAGE SARANAC LAKE IN 2020

TUPPER LAKE, NY – The Empire League, Saranac Lake Surge will bring back Ken Matsuzaka as  the Manager of the Saranac Lake Surge for the 2020 Season of play. This will be the second season as manager of the Surge.

Matsuzaka,  went (16-19) last season and he looks forward to a new year and a new outcome.  The young Japanese Manager has a unique baseball mindset and will look to develop players  while winning a championship.

Saranac Lake now has two big time rivals in Plattsburgh Thunderbirds who won the 2019 ELB Championship, and the new neighbors of Tupper Lake Riverpigs who are looking to be a  strong playoff contending team in their inaugural season.

ISLANDERS RELIEVER EDDY REYNOSO DOMINATES IN PUERTO RICO PROFESSIONAL WINTER LEAGUE

MAYAGUEZ, PR – Puerto Rico Islanders right handed reliever Eddy Reynoso has been dominant with his time with the Cangrejeros de Santurce of the Puerto Rico Roberto Clemente Winter League.

Tonight, Reynoso  tossed 1 inning of work giving up  just 1 hit while striking out a batter.  Reynoso worked really well with big league catcher Roberto Peña for the inning. Here’s how the inning played out:

  • Jesmuel Valentin pops out to catcher Roberto Pena in foul territory.
  • Zach Davis grounds out to first baseman Ryan Casteel.
  • Henry Ramos singles on a line drive to center fielder Rey Fuentes.
  • Kennys Vargas strikes out swinging.

Reynoso come fresh out of a solid season with the Puerto Rico Islanders in which he  was an All Star pitcher winning 2 games and striking out 17 batters in the 18 innings of work.

MVP JORDAN SCOTT MOVED TO SUSSEX COUNTY MINERS OF THE CANAM LEAGUE

TAMPA, FL –  Shortly after the Empire League awards were announced and Jordan Scott was named MVP, the triple crown award winner and top prospect has been moved to the first place Sussex County Miners of the CanAm League.

Scott, lead the league in average (.426), home runs (7) and RBIs (36).

The 6 foot 1 inch switch hitter from Conyers, GA was also a part of the Empire League Grays who played in the series against the Sussex County Miners where he went 3 for 11 and displayed great defense.

Scott will join the Miners as they head to Canada.

STEPHEN OCTAVE MOVED TO OTTAWA CHAMPIONS OF THE CANAM LEAGUE

NEW YORK, NY – Stephen Octave has been moved to the Ottawa Champions of the CanAm League after a  successful season in the Empire League.

Octave, was a huge part of the Saranac Lake Surge as he competed and won the Home Run Derby where he represented the Surge as the hometown participant.

The  6 foot  3 230 pound catcher  played in 28 games for the Surge  going 41 for 103 with 5 home runs and 23 RBI’s.

He will join the Ottawa Champions as they try to make a push for the CanAm League finals.

PLATTSBURGH THUNDERBIRDSD WIN 2019 EMPIRE LEAGUE CHAMPIONS

SARANAC LAKE, NY – The Plattsburgh Thunderbirds have defeated the New Hampshire  Wild  in the Empire League Championship Series two games to take home the 2019 Empire  League Championship.

The Thunderbirds took the lead in game one and never looked back. Chris Tessitore was the Pitcher of the series with 2 wins in the playoffs.

Drake Sykes made Empire League history in the wild card playoffs by hitting a 0-2 count with 2 outs , bases loaded and down by 3 runs hit a Grand Slam to keep the season going for the Thunderbirds.

Chris Tessitore got the win in the Wild Card game and also the win in game 2 of the finals where the Thunderbirds won the championship. Simon Palenchar, Hiroki Itakura and Stephen Octave led the offensive attack for the Thunderbirds.

This Championship is the Thunderbirds 2nd franchise championship in Plattsburgh.
